The St. Louis Section was organized in February, 1888, as the “St. Louis Association of Members of the American Society of Civil Engineers" and has been representing civil engineers in the St. Louis Metro region ever since. We encompass the Eastern half of Missouri and five Illinois counties immediately to the east of St. Louis, serving over 1100 members and five area student chapters.We support local future and current civil engineers (architectural; coasts, oceans, ports and rivers; construction; environmental and water resources; geotechnical; structural; transportation) in their chosen fields to make Missouri, the country, and the world a better and safer place to live.Contact Alison Graves [email protected] if you'd like us to post/share your content with our membership.
